Ilya Somin at Volokh blogs about a recent effort to establish a scholarship for white males at Texas State University. Jenée Desmond-Harris blogs at The Root:
According to the Austin American-Statesman, a "whites only" scholarship is being offered at Texas State University.The Former Majority Association for Equality -- a nonprofit group -- is offering five $1,000 scholarships exclusively to white male students (the amount doubled after the program received media coverage on Friday).
Student Colby Bohannan, the president of the group, said, "I'm not sure white males are the majority anymore," adding, "There's a scholarship out there for just about any demographic, except this one. We realize it's for good reason -- this is a touchy subject."
From the group's website:
Our goal: To financially assist young Americans seeking higher education who lack opportunities in similar organizations that are based upon race or gender. In a country that proclaims equality for all, we provide monetary aid to those that have found the scholarship application process difficult because they do not fit into certain categories or any ethnic group....One obstacle that we immediately anticipate is to not appear racist or racially motivated. We do not advocate white supremacy, nor do we enable any individual that does. We do not accept donations from organizations affiliated with any sort of white supremacy or hate group. We have no hidden agenda to promote racial bigotry or segregation. FMAE's existence is dedicated around one simple principle, to provide monetary aid for education to white males who need it.
